Bel Sherbet Ingredients (for 2–3 servings):
-
Ripe bel fruit (wood apple) – 1 medium
-
Water – 2 to 3 cups (chilled or room temperature)
-
Jaggery or sugar – 2 to 3 tbsp (adjust to taste)
-
Black salt (kala namak) – ¼ tsp
-
Roasted cumin powder – ½ tsp
-
Lemon juice – 1 to 2 tsp (optional, for a tangy kick)
-
Mint leaves – a few (optional, for garnish)
-
Ice cubes – as needed
Conclusion of Bel Sherbet:
Bel Sherbet is a traditional Indian summer cooler packed with natural nutrients and healing properties. Made from the pulp of ripe wood apple, it not only refreshes but also aids digestion, hydrates the body, and boosts energy. Its sweet, tangy, and earthy flavor makes it a delightful way to stay cool and nourished during hot weather. Rooted in Ayurvedic wisdom, Bel Sherbet is truly a drink where taste meets wellness.
